The Harlem newcomer everyone is talking about is ready to make his way to the majors. Today, it was announced that A$AP Rocky had official signed a label deal at Polo Grounds Music/RCA Records, a division of Sony Music Entertainment.

“I feel great about the new deal; I believe it was destined and with a label like Polo Grounds & RCA behind me I don't see anything stopping us,” said Rocky. “I wanted go with the right partner that can help get a bigger platform to get me and my A$AP crew's music and movement out."

Rocky added, "I expect to be in the same league as today's most relevant artists, and there are just some things you can't do on your own. The plan is to not only release great music, culture, and style for myself and A$AP worldwide, but to also be the next major artist/exec in the business and make great business men out of my brothers.”

The 23-year-old rapper spoke with The New York Times this week where he gave incite on his personal style, his fashion, and sipping lean, as talked about in his viral smash, "Purple Swag." A$AP will join Drake on his "Club Paradise Tour" along with Kendrick Lamar this November.
